Average Local Moving Costs by Home Size

Home Type Avg. Move Time Estimated Cost
Studio 2–3 hours $250–$400
1-Bedroom 3–5 hours $400–$600
2-Bedroom 5–7 hours $800–$950
3-Bedroom 6–10 hours $850–$1,400

If you're moving within about 50 miles of Holualoa, that's considered a local move. You're staying in the same metro area, just changing neighborhoods or suburbs.

The cost usually falls between $300 and $1,500, depending on things like how much stuff you have, how many movers you need, and whether you're moving on a busy weekend. For example, a small apartment might cost around $400, while a full house move can push over $1,200.

Some movers offer full-service options where they'll handle packing, unpacking, and even furniture assembly. Others let you pick and choose so you can save money by boxing things up yourself if you'd like.

Try to book at least 2–4 weeks ahead, especially if you're planning to move during peak season (spring/summer) or on a weekend. Holualoa is a growing city, and movers book up fast!
